Regular Season Round 15: Jiangsu D. - Shandong FB 113-99
Date: December 9, 2015
There was a surprise result in Nanjing where fourteenth ranked Jiangsu Dragons (7-8) beat higher ranked Shandong Bulls (9-6) 113-99 on Wednesday. The game was mostly controlled by Jiangsu Dragons. Shandong Bulls was better in third quarter 30-26. But it was not enough to take a lead and get a victory that evening. Jiangsu Dragons made 21-of-27 free shots (77.8 percent) during the game. They also forced 19 Shandong Bulls turnovers and outrebounded them 39-28 including 27 on the defensive glass. Jiangsu Dragons looked well-organized offensively handing out 21 assists. Great defensive blocking was one of the keys in this match when Jiangsu Dragons made 7 blocks. The best player for the winners was American center Greg Oden (213-88, college: Ohio St.) who had a double-double by scoring 22 points, 14 rebounds and 4 blocks. His fellow American import swingman MarShon Brooks (196-89, college: Providence) chipped in 25 points and 8 assists. At the other side the best for losing team was American-Ukrainian point guard Eugene Jeter (180-83, college: Portland) who recorded 26 points and 6 assists and American forward Michael Beasley (208-89, college: Kansas St.) added 23 points and 6 rebounds respectively. Five Jiangsu Dragons and four Shandong Bulls players scored in double figures. Jiangsu Dragons moved-up to tenth place, which they share with Shanghai S. and North Control B. Loser Shandong Bulls keep the sixth position with six games lost. Jiangsu Dragons will face higher ranked Guandong Tigers (#3) in Dongguan in the next round and it will be quite challenging to get another victory.
